Product Description
The Foxboro P0916JP is a media converter module used within the Foxboro I/A Series Distributed Control System (DCS). The I/A Series is a widely used and robust control system in process industries such, as oil and gas, chemicals, power generation, and pulp and paper.
This module’s primary function is to convert signals between different communication media, specifically from BNC coaxial cable to Multi-Mode Fiber (MMF) with ST connectors. This conversion is crucial in industrial environments where data needs to be transmitted over longer distances or in areas prone to electromagnetic interference (EMI). Fiber optic cables offer superior noise immunity and extended transmission ranges compared to traditional copper cabling.
By converting the signals, the P0916JP allows different parts of the I/A Series system (which might use BNC for local connections) to communicate reliably over fiber optic networks, enhancing the system’s flexibility, reliability, and reach within a plant.
Product Parameters and Specifications
- Manufacturer: Foxboro (now part of Schneider Electric)
- Model Number: P0916JP
- Product Type: Media Converter
- Conversion Type: Converts BNC (coaxial cable) signals to Fiber Optic (Multi-Mode Fiber with ST connectors)
- Input/Output:
- Input: BNC connector (for coaxial cable)
- Output: ST connector (for multi-mode fiber optic cable)
- System Compatibility: Designed for use with Foxboro I/A Series Distributed Control Systems.
- Power Supply: Typically 100-240 VAC (as indicated by various supplier listings).
